Maitri Upanishad 1.2
intermediate
परमां तपस्तप्यमानः सूर्यमुद्वीक्ष्य ऊर्ध्वबाहुस्तिष्ठति।
paramāṃ tapastapyamānaḥ sūryamudvīkṣya ūrdhvabāhustiṣṭhati |
Paraphrase of Maitri Upaniṣad 1.2
"Practicing the highest austerity, he stood with upraised arms, gazing at the sun."
What This Means:
The king performed intense spiritual practices, standing with arms raised while gazing at the sun.
Going Deeper:
The sun represents the supreme light of consciousness. Gazing at it symbolizes focusing on the highest truth.
How To Apply This:
Intense longing and focused attention are necessary for spiritual realization.
